Cisco IE-2000-4TS-GL Industrial Switch
The Cisco IE-2000-4TS-GL is a compact, managed industrial Ethernet switch designed for demanding operational environments. As part of Cisco’s Industrial Ethernet 2000 series, this model offers exceptional flexibility and scalability while being engineered for rugged performance. It supports four Fast Ethernet ports and two Gigabit uplink ports, making it suitable for small to medium-sized industrial networks.
With a combination of Cisco’s advanced networking features and industrial-grade design, this switch ensures network uptime, even in extreme conditions such as high temperatures, shock, and vibration.
Key Features of the IE-2000-4TS-GL
- Durability and Rugged Design: Built to withstand temperatures ranging from -40°C to 75°C, the IE-2000-4TS-GL is perfect for extreme environments. It features a robust enclosure, providing resistance to dust, moisture, and physical impacts.
- Advanced Networking Capabilities: Supports Layer 2 switching with VLANs, QoS (Quality of Service), and IGMP Snooping for optimal network performance. Features CIP (Common Industrial Protocol) and PROFINET support for industrial automation networks.
- High Port Density and Speed: Includes four Fast Ethernet ports and two Gigabit Ethernet uplink ports, ensuring versatile connectivity options. Gigabit uplinks allow for faster communication between switches and critical devices.
- Ease of Management: Comes with Cisco IOS software for comprehensive configuration options. Supports SNMP (Simple Network Management Protocol) and web-based management for ease of use.
- Enhanced Security: Offers features like port-based security, ACLs (Access Control Lists), and 802.1X authentication to safeguard the network. Protects against unauthorized access and cyber threats, which are crucial in industrial settings.

Technical Specifications
Specification | Details |
---|---|
Model | Cisco IE-2000-4TS-GL |
Ports | 4 Fast Ethernet ports, 2 Gigabit Ethernet uplink ports |
Operating Temperature | -40°C to 75°C |
Mounting Options | DIN rail and wall mount |
Input Voltage | 12-48V DC |
Management | Cisco IOS, SNMP, CLI, Web GUI |
Protocols Supported | VLAN, QoS, IGMP Snooping, CIP, PROFINET |
Security Features | 802.1X, ACLs, Port Security |
Dimensions | 6.2 x 5.3 x 2.5 inches (158 x 135 x 63 mm) |
Weight | 1.3 kg |
Certifications | UL, CE, FCC, EN50155 |
Power over Ethernet (PoE) | Not supported |
